THE Criminal Assets Bureau (CAB), assisted by local gardaí, conducted a search operation in Cork city and West Cork this morning.

Searches were conducted at one residential premises in West Cork and two business premises in Cork city.

The CAB investigation follows an extensive fraud investigation conducted by local gardaí in West Cork centering on fraudulent claims in excess of €3.5m made under the Drug Refund Scheme.

Approximately €150,000 in cash (including euro, sterling, dollars and foreign currencies) was seized along with a quantity of gold and silver coins (including South African Kruggerand coins).

A number of safes are currently being searched and updates will be provided.

A quantity of documents (including title deeds for properties), computer devices, etc. are being examined by investigating officers.

No arrests have been made at this stage and the investigation is ongoing.
